TABUK CITY, Kalinga – Topics discussed in the Provincial Task Force to End Local Communist and Armed Conflict (PTF-ELCAC) meeting held on March 3, 2023, at the Provincial Capital included 19 target barangays for consultation.
Of the 19 ELCAC barangays, the task force has already visited and consulted with barangays Mabaca, Poswoy, and Balantoy of Balbalan. Several community requests and project proposals, such as road openings, construction of water work systems, tribal centers, and child development centers, were communicated, resolved, and evaluated by responding agencies during the consultation.
The building of roads and bridges, according to DILG Provincial Director Manolo Ballug, is a top priority as it can create opportunities for social, health, and educational services because the program’s ultimate goal is to integrate “development” in addition to focusing on the eradication of insurgency in the province.
Therefore, it is crucial to take into account the community’s projects and suggestions, “something must be done about the request of the people,” he added.
A consultation is slated on March 2023 for barangays Guina-ang and Gawaan with the participation of the different medical and dental practitioners and other health providers and the assistance of the uniformed personnel in providing free circumcision and haircut.
TESDA, DOLE, NIA, DOST, DTI, NFA Cagayan Branch, PIA, DPWH, SWAD, NCIP, as well as SDS KALINGA and Kalinga State University; some uniformed officials from the PNP, AFP, BJMP, and BFP; and various concerned offices and agencies that are also members of the ELCAC provincial task force were present during the meeting.
